Joe Kasper, 70, of Weare, NH, woke up on July 16, 2024, in his usual way - eager to greet a new day, singing a song of a beautiful morning. He gave a kiss to his soulmate and wife of 47 years, JoAnn, and took off in one of his prized possessions (second only to his hot tub) for his home-away-from-home at Northeast Delta Dental in Concord, where he worked as the Director of Corporate Services for over 20 years. He moved on from this world suddenly on a morning full of some of his favorite things.

Joe was born in 1954 to Joseph and Marie Kasper alongside brother, James Kasper, and sister, Nora (Kasper) Silvia, in Laconia. He attended Laconia High School and went on to study Business at Saint Anselm College.

To meet Joe was to be lucky enough to know the kindest person in your life. So when he crossed JoAnn’s path in 1974 at the Laconia Church Bingo Hall she fell in love with his charismatic personality. They married on May 14th 1977 and set out to build their life together with their two children, Tiffany, 40, and Alex, 37, settling in Hudson to raise their family where they lived for 18 years.

Joe figuratively wore just as many hats as he literally collected over his lifetime. At home he was a loving husband, caring father, and oftentimes clumsy handyman, who strove to ensure his family’s happiness - which he succeeded in doing through his natural positivity and uncanny ability to find the humor in any situation. A larger than life personality standing at 5’ 5” tall, Joe’s calling outside of work and family focused on giving back to his community. He was an active member of such organizations as the Hudson Lions, Concord Chamber of Commerce, Toastmasters, among others, through which he forged countless, meaningful friendships and touched many lives.

In honor of his memory, the Kasper family invites all those who knew Joe to a celebration of his life being held on August 24 at Northeast Delta Dental, 1 Delta Dr, Concord, NH 03301 at 1pm-5pm ET. Inquiries can be directed to alexkasp@gmail.com.
